Abstract
We study a collapsing system attracted by a spherically symmetric gravitational source, with an increasing mass, that generates back-reaction effects that are the source of space-time waves. As an example, we consider an exponential collapse and the space-time waves emitted during this collapse due to the back-reaction effects, originated by geometrical deformation driven by the increment of the gravitational attracting mass during the collapse.
